EU Regulations for E-bikes & Pedelecs (Part 4) Battery Transportation
BRUSSELS, Belgium - One of the major risks associated with the transport of batteries and battery-powered equipment is short-circuit of the battery as a result of the battery terminals coming into contact with other batteries, metal objects or conductive surfaces. Therefore, their transport is subject to very strict rules, which have been internationally harmonised.
